找回密码
 立即注册

QQ登录

只需一步,快速开始

易Hr

初级会员

21

主题

87

帖子

258

积分

初级会员

积分
258
易Hr
初级会员   /  发表于:2021-4-14 17:28  /   查看:3257  /  回复:5
导入的Excel中已经有过滤条件,如何在GcExcel中获取根据过滤条件筛选的内容

5 个回复

倒序浏览
Derrick.Jiao讲师达人认证 悬赏达人认证 SpreadJS 开发认证
论坛元老   /  发表于:2021-4-14 17:59:32
沙发
在IAutoFilter上有作用filter的range,遍历检查一下,对应的行是否隐藏,隐藏的则该行被筛选掉了,不隐藏,则该行没被筛选。
回复 使用道具 举报
易Hr
初级会员   /  发表于:2021-4-14 18:14:25
板凳
DerrickJiao 发表于 2021-4-14 17:59
在IAutoFilter上有作用filter的range,遍历检查一下,对应的行是否隐藏,隐藏的则该行被筛选掉了,不隐藏, ...

用getHidden方法?
回复 使用道具 举报
Derrick.Jiao讲师达人认证 悬赏达人认证 SpreadJS 开发认证
论坛元老   /  发表于:2021-4-14 18:33:12
地板
易Hr 发表于 2021-4-14 18:14
用getHidden方法?

对的
回复 使用道具 举报
易Hr
初级会员   /  发表于:2021-4-15 09:46:29
5#

还有个问题。4.0.5 我用gcExcel读取一个 excel文件然后用save方法保存时报空指针。
  1. java.lang.IllegalArgumentException: java.lang.NullPointerException
  2.         at com.grapecity.documents.excel.n.c.an.a(Unknown Source)
  3.         at com.grapecity.documents.excel.n.c.C.a(Unknown Source)
  4.         at com.grapecity.documents.excel.Workbook.a(Unknown Source)
  5.         at com.grapecity.documents.excel.Workbook.save(Unknown Source)
  6.         at com.grapecity.documents.excel.Workbook.save(Unknown Source)
  7.         at com.grapecity.documents.excel.Workbook.save(Unknown Source)
复制代码
  1.   Workbook workbook = new Workbook();
  2.         workbook.open("F:\\test.xlsx");
  3.         workbook.setAutoRoundValue(true);
  4.     workbook.save("F://test1.xlsx");
复制代码
附件为 excel文件

test.rar

12.32 KB, 下载次数: 362

回复 使用道具 举报
Derrick.Jiao讲师达人认证 悬赏达人认证 SpreadJS 开发认证
论坛元老   /  发表于:2021-4-15 10:10:26
6#
本帖最后由 DerrickJiao 于 2021-4-15 10:14 编辑
易Hr 发表于 2021-4-15 09:46
还有个问题。4.0.5 我用gcExcel读取一个 excel文件然后用save方法保存时报空指针。
附件为 excel文件

这边问题已复现,已提交做进一步调研,此贴为您改为保留处理,有进展会在本帖更新。(DOCXLS-3982)
回复 使用道具 举报
您需要登录后才可以回帖 登录 | 立即注册
返回顶部